The Church of Saint Anselm, located in Tinton Falls, NJ, is a suburban parish of around 1800 families serving the Diocese of Trenton. We have 4 regular weekend masses; one Saturday evening, two Sunday morning and one Sunday evening. Each weekend we create custom worship aids allowing us to utilize music from a variety of publishers. Our music ministry consists of a 30 voice adult choir, a children's choir, a youth (teen) choir, and a contemporary ensemble. We have a number of cantors as well who serve at mass when our choirs are not singing.
